Jeremy Bruder Memorial Library


Online Card Catalog                                    Guide to Online Card Catalog


Etz Chaim’s Jeremy Bruder Memorial Library holds a collection of fiction and nonfiction books of Jewish interest for all age groups. The library also offers movies on VHS and DVD and music on audio tapes and CDs.

The library now has two computers and printers available for congregants to use on a first-come first-served basis.

Borrowing an item is easy – select the book, fill in the pocket card, and drop the card in the blue box at the desk. Returning materials is even easier – simply drop them in the bin to the right of the door as you enter the library. This applies to all library materials, not just books. Not sure if we have a book? Our new Online Card Catalog is here to help you find out.

A new feature of the recent library software upgrade is an Online Card Catalog Search. In addition to accessing the card catalog from the library computers, you are now able to search the Online Card Catalog from the comfort of your home or anywhere you have an internet connection. Public Use Computers - Now Available

The library now has two computers available for congregants to use. The software on these PCs includes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Publisher, Davka (a Hebrew word processor), and a Jewish Graphics folder. These are available on a first-come first-served basis. Just log on with user name “Congregant” (no password) and you’re off! Printers, one color, one black/white, are available to print your work. Please note: You should not save your files to the hard drive, as they will be deleted. Please bring your own USB flash drive, “floppy” disk or a writable CD if you need to save your documents. The computers can also be used to access the Internet. An Internet security prog ram is in place to prevent people from accessing inappropriate sites.
